Hi,

Last year me, my wife and my son (Minor) got the naturalization. I could not apply for my daughter as she was 18+ and was away from country 5 years back for complete 1 year. Now The availability in UK 5 years back will satisfy from May and hence I wanted to apply for her naturalization. She is on ILR since 2 years and in terms of absenteeism, she qualify to apply, but She is A level student.
While making her application does it need to show her financial situation / dependent relationship etc. I am bit confused,

So what is proof of documents really needed apart from normal passport and ILR.

I have got my naturalization based on Tier 1 + ILR.

Greatly appreciate help from experts in this forum.

She has to apply on her own as she as an adult.
If she has lived fir the last 5 years in the UK and has ILR for 1 year she can apply.
She is allowed to have been absent for no kore than 450 days in total for the last 5 years and 90 days in the final year.
English test and LIUK as well.
